The National Black Nurses Association provides scholarships to students at all levels, including the Margaret Pemberton Scholarship. Applicants must be currently enrolled in a nursing program (LPN/LVN, ADN, RN-BSN, Generic BSN, Masters, Doctorate) and in good scholastic standing at the time of application. Applicants must have at least one full year of school remaining. Applicants must be a member of NBNA and a member of a local chapter (if one exists in your area). If a chapter does not exist within a 50- mile radius of your location you may join NBNA as a Direct Member. Two letters of recommendation are required, one from the Dean or Faculty member and one from the Chapter President or Vice President. Additional items to accompany the application in support of the candidate's eligibility and desirability may include documented evidence of: participation in student nurse activities; involvement in the African American community, i.e., letters, news clippings, awards, certificates; and evidence of being engaged and involved in local chapter and/or the National Black Nurses Association activities and programs.
